The National Art Gallery, located in the vibrant city of Kuala Lumpur, serves as a premier destination for art lovers and cultural enthusiasts. This esteemed institution showcases a rich collection of Malaysian art, along with notable works from international artists, reflecting the diverse artistic heritage of the region. Visitors can expect to explore various exhibitions that include contemporary pieces, traditional forms, and interactive installations, making it an engaging experience for all ages. The gallery's architecture itself is a sight to behold, blending modern design with elements that pay homage to Malaysia's cultural roots. As you wander through its spacious halls, you'll encounter thoughtfully curated exhibitions that change regularly, ensuring there's always something new to discover. The National Art Gallery also hosts workshops, talks, and special events that allow visitors to engage deeper with the art world and connect with local artists. One of the most appealing aspects of the National Art Gallery is its accessibility. With free entry, tourists can immerse themselves in the beauty of art without any financial barriers, making it a perfect addition to any itinerary. The gallery is open daily from 9 AM to 5 PM, allowing ample time for exploration. Whether you're an art aficionado or simply looking for a cultural outing, the National Art Gallery promises an enriching experience that will leave you inspired and informed.

Getting There

  • Public Transport - MRT

    If you are near an MRT station, take the MRT to the 'Kampung Baru' station. From there, exit the station and head towards Jalan Tun Razak. Walk straight along Jalan Tun Razak until you reach the intersection with Jalan Temerloh. The National Art Gallery is located at 2, Jalan Temerloh, off Jalan Tun Razak, which is approximately a 10-minute walk from the MRT station.

  • Public Transport - Bus

    You can catch a bus that heads towards Jalan Tun Razak. Look for buses with routes such as 300 or 302. Get off at the bus stop closest to the National Art Gallery, which is on Jalan Tun Razak. From the bus stop, walk towards Jalan Temerloh, and you will find the gallery at 2, Jalan Temerloh, off Jalan Tun Razak.

  • Walking

    If you are already in the Titiwangsa area, you can walk to the National Art Gallery. From the Titiwangsa Lake Gardens, head towards Jalan Tun Razak and walk straight until you reach Jalan Temerloh. The National Art Gallery is located at 2, Jalan Temerloh. It is about a 15-minute walk from the gardens.

  • Grab (Ride-hailing Service)

    For convenience, you can use a ride-hailing service like Grab. Open the app and enter 'National Art Gallery' or 'Lembaga Pembangunan Seni Visual Negara, 2, Jalan Temerloh' as your destination. The driver will take you directly to the gallery, and it should take around 10-20 minutes depending on your starting point in Kuala Lumpur.
